A total dissolved solids meter is a handheld device that can be used to give a TDS reading of a water source. Searches on line reveal TDS meters priced between $10 and $100, depending on the brand and the complexity of the device.
Total Dissolved Solids (TDS) measure all inorganic and organic substances dissolved in water, present in molecular, ionized, or micro-granular forms. Understanding TDS levels is important for assessing water quality and its suitability for various uses.
